Modern, Standards‑Driven Governance

The Administrative Division serves as the backbone of the Department, ensuring smooth governance, efficient coordination, and effective implementation of all organizational activities. It plays a pivotal role in managing human resources, infrastructure, logistics, and policy administration essential for the functioning of all technical and scientific units under the Directorate.

Through a commitment to efficiency, integrity, and accountability, the Administrative Division strives to create a supportive environment for scientific and technical excellence. Its focus remains on enabling the Department to achieve its objectives with professionalism, transparency, and adherence to government norms.

Policy Formulation

  • Establishes rules, guidelines, and protocols for forensic practices.
  • To deliver responsive, accountable, and streamlined administrative support, empowering all divisions to perform their duties effectively and contribute to the Department’s overarching goals.

Resource Management

  • Ensures overall administrative discipline.
  • Personnel administration and establishment matters.
  • Resource allocation in coordination with other divisions.
  • Service records management.
  • Facilitates recruitments and promotions.

Human Resource Development

  • Recruitment and training of forensic experts.
  • Continuous professional development through workshops and certifications.

Operational Oversight

  • Supervise and manage the daily admin functioning of the Admin, Accounts and Store Departments.
  • Budget Preparation and financial coordination.
  • Procurement, logistics, and infrastructure management.
  • Implementation of government resolutions and circulars.
  • Coordination with higher authorities and other government departments.

Forensic Case Management

  • Management of Case Receipt and Dispatch Division
  • To collect data of Received/Analysed/Dispatched cases.

Legal Coordination

  • Liaises with police, courts, and legal bodies.

Technology Integration

  • Adoption of automation, digital platforms, and AI for advance administration.

Security & Confidentiality

  • Maintain the Security and Confidentiality of government property and documents.

Strategic Planning

  • To build an efficient and transparent administrative framework that supports innovation, scientific integrity, and organizational excellence.

FAQ's

What are the main functions of the Administrative Division?

The Administrative Division is responsible for managing personnel matters, office administration, establishment-related work, correspondence, record management, and coordination among various sections/branches of the department.

Who can contact the Administrative Division?

All departmental employees and associated offices may contact the Administrative Division for matters related to service records, establishment procedures, leave, or administrative approvals.

How can employees obtain information regarding their service records or leave status?

Through the e-HRMS online system in the Estab. section of the admin division as well as on the basis of leave order.

How are office orders, circulars, and notifications issued?

All office orders and circulars are processed through the Administrative Division, approved by the competent authority, and circulated through official email or uploaded to the department’s internal portal.

What are the working hours and contact details of the Administrative Division?

Office hours are generally from 09:45 AM to 06:15 PM for Class A to Class C Employees and 09:30 AM to 06:45 PM for Class D Employees, Monday to Friday (excluding Government holidays, Saturday and Sunday). Contact details are available on the “Contact Us” page of the department website.
